Announcement: Major fixes for legacy grade sync

Announcement: Major fixes for legacy grade sync

Jake Dallimore -
回帖数:0
Core developers的头像 Moodle HQ的头像 Particularly helpful Moodlers的头像 Peer reviewers的头像 Plugin developers的头像 Testers的头像
Good news. I've just had two issues land in the past few days, both resolving major problems with the legacy (LTI 1.1/2.0) provider grade sync.

  • MDL-76113 - fixes grade sync for LTI 2.0 consumers, which was completely broken.
  • MDL-76170 - fixes grade sync for any user who was created via member sync before launching the tool and completing the activity.
Both of the issues present themselves in the task logs as:

Failed - The grade '0.88' for the user 'XX' in the tool 'YY' for the course 'ZZ' failed to send.

I expect the fixes will resolve a number of reports by folks on this forum - most of which usually result in "unable to replicate". The fix will be included in the upcoming minors for 3.11, 4.0 and the 4.1 major release, so I encourage you to upgrade when able.

Many thanks,
Jake


                        
平均分:Useful (1)